Understanding the Importance of Truck Suspension Repair
The Role of Suspension in Off-Road Vehicles
In the world of 4×4 overlanding, a sturdy and well-maintained suspension system is more than just a luxury—it’s an essential safety feature. Here’s why:
- Navigating Unpredictable Terrain: Off-road trails often present unexpected challenges like rocky outcrops, deep ruts, and uneven ground. A robust suspension absorbs these impacts, ensuring your vehicle maintains control and stability.
- Protecting Your Load: Whether you’re carrying gear, supplies, or passengers, a healthy suspension distributes weight evenly and prevents damage to your cargo during bumpy rides.
- Enhancing Maneuverability: Effective suspension allows for better turn response and improved climbing ability over steep inclines and loose surfaces.
Common Suspension Issues in Overland Trucks
Over time, various factors can contribute to suspension problems in off-road vehicles:
- Wear and Tear: Constant exposure to rough terrain takes a toll on suspension components, leading to worn out bushings, ball joints, and control arms.
- Fluid Leaks: Brake and steering fluids are vital for suspension functionality. Leaks can cause system failure over time.
- Impact Damage: Hitting potholes or driving through debris-filled roads can damage springs, shocks, and struts.
- Improper Maintenance: Neglecting regular servicing can result in worn or seized parts, affecting overall performance.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How often should I get my truck’s suspension checked?
A: Regular inspections are crucial, especially if you frequently drive on rough terrain. At a minimum, have your suspension inspected every 10,000 miles or during major service intervals to ensure optimal performance and safety.
Q: Can off-road suspension upgrades void my warranty?
A: It depends on the manufacturer’s policies. Some warranties specifically exclude off-road modifications, while others may allow them with certain conditions. Always review your vehicle’s warranty terms before making significant changes.
Q: What are the signs of a bad suspension in my truck?
A: Watch out for unusual vibrations, handling issues, or a rough ride. If you notice uneven tire wear, knocking sounds, or your vehicle sitting lower on one side, these could indicate problems with your suspension system.
Q: Are there any DIY suspension repairs I can do myself?
A: While some basic maintenance tasks like inspecting and replacing bushings are within the reach of dedicated enthusiasts, complex repairs often require specialized tools and knowledge. It’s best to leave major suspension work to experienced mechanics for safety reasons.
